亚洲免费av电影一区二区三区,日韩爱爱视频,51精品视频一区二区三区,91视频爱爱,日韩欧美在线播放视频,中文字幕少妇AV,亚洲电影中文字幕,久久久久亚洲av成人网址,久久综合视频网站,国产在线不卡免费播放

        ?

        AODV協(xié)議的簡便改進與NS2仿真

        2016-10-13 07:45:47梁建武
        移動信息 2016年6期
        關鍵詞:路由鏈路分組

        陳 圳 梁建武

        ?

        AODV協(xié)議的簡便改進與NS2仿真

        陳 圳 梁建武

        中南大學 信息科學與工程學院,湖南 長沙 410000

        隨著網(wǎng)絡的發(fā)展,無線網(wǎng)絡發(fā)揮著越來越重要的作用,無線自組網(wǎng)作為無線網(wǎng)絡的一種重要形式,因其自組織、多跳、分布式控制的特點,近年來受到業(yè)界眾多學者的關注也得到了不斷增加的應用。無線網(wǎng)絡拓撲動態(tài)變化,一個自適應的體系架構與運行機制對于無線多跳自組網(wǎng)來說非常重要,有許多針對AODV協(xié)議的改進,對自適應無線多跳自組網(wǎng)絡體系架構與機制進行了一種簡單而有效的改進,并設計了具體的NS2代碼。

        NS2;AODV;無線自組網(wǎng)

        對于一種按需路由協(xié)議的改進,我們考慮改進就要盡可能用最少的改動獲得最大的改進。目前AODV的改進方法已有不少,本文提出一種具體的設計,它僅充分利用現(xiàn)有而未用到的AODV協(xié)議的一些資源,來實現(xiàn)明顯的性能提升。

        1 AODV協(xié)議的工作原理

        AODV協(xié)議主要就是三種分組。路由請求分組RREQ、應答路由請求的應答分組RREP和報告路由斷裂的修復分組RERR。在AODV協(xié)議下,一個節(jié)點要發(fā)送數(shù)據(jù),首先看本地路由表,如果有目的節(jié)點,就直接發(fā)給他,如果沒有,就向所有鄰居發(fā)送請求分組,收到請求分組的鄰居,先查緩存,看是不是重復的,然后看自己是不是目的節(jié)點,是的話向請求節(jié)點發(fā)應答分組,不是的話查自己的路由表有沒有到這個目的節(jié)點的,有就向這個節(jié)點發(fā)請求,沒有的話,就繼續(xù)向它的鄰居轉發(fā)請求。通過這種方法找到目的節(jié)點后,目的節(jié)點回發(fā)應答分組來應答,收到應答的節(jié)點,先判斷自己是不是源節(jié)點,是就成功建立鏈路,開始發(fā)送數(shù)據(jù),不是就向下一個節(jié)點發(fā)送應答分組,直到源節(jié)點。這個過程可以演示為這張圖,A為了向I發(fā)數(shù)據(jù),先向鄰居發(fā)請求分組,鄰居幫它找I繼續(xù)向鄰居的鄰居發(fā)請求,直到I,然后沿路回發(fā)應答分組。

        圖1

        因為這個網(wǎng)絡是動態(tài)的,可能過一會兒這條路就不可用。所以AODV協(xié)議還有一個修復分組,一條正在使用的鏈路上面的節(jié)點定期向鄰居廣播HELLO分組,當發(fā)現(xiàn)鏈路斷裂,如果這個斷點離目的節(jié)點不大于可修復距離,它就向目的節(jié)點廣播請求分組,就像建立鏈路時一樣從斷點修復鏈路,如果與目的節(jié)點距離大于可修復距離,它就往上游發(fā)送修復分組,上一個節(jié)點收到修復之后,先發(fā)請求看能不能重新建立,不能就再往上一級發(fā),直到讓源節(jié)點收到這個修復分組。類似深度優(yōu)先搜索一樣先走到底之后一級一級回溯找其他路。這就是整個AODV的一個的工作原理。

        2 AODV改進設計[1]

        通過分析AODV工作原理發(fā)現(xiàn),如果網(wǎng)絡比較穩(wěn)定,鏈路之后就不需要改變,但是如果網(wǎng)絡不穩(wěn)定,鏈路頻繁的斷裂它去重建就會占用大量的網(wǎng)絡資源,也就是說它其實并不是很符合無線自組網(wǎng)的動態(tài)變化的特征。AODV沒有把當前網(wǎng)絡狀態(tài)考慮到路由算法中,而是采用簡單的深搜的想法。在AODV中,發(fā)送HELLO維護了一個節(jié)點的鄰接表,我們充分利用這個表改進主要是對路由選擇,在請求分組加一個link number,來記錄某條鏈路所有節(jié)點的臨接節(jié)點的數(shù)目,然后我們規(guī)定直到目的節(jié)點收到請求之前,中間節(jié)點不能發(fā)送答復,這樣就能統(tǒng)計出一條通往目的節(jié)點鏈路的鄰居節(jié)點數(shù),目的節(jié)點收到請求后,就去計算鏈路每個節(jié)點的平均鄰居個數(shù)NANumber,之后不管什么時候,收到了請求,就去比較平均鄰居個數(shù),如果路徑長度基本相同而鄰居節(jié)點數(shù)比原來的大,就選這個路徑,發(fā)回答復,修改鏈路。AODV是鏈路斷了才去重新修,改進之后是在沒斷的時候就去定期維護一條最可靠的鏈路,變被動為主動。充分地利用鄰接表,衡量鏈路的可靠性。選最可靠的鏈路就減少了重啟路由發(fā)現(xiàn)的概率,用協(xié)議自有模塊來提升性能。

        3 NS2的仿真具體設計

        在Linux平臺下用NS2進行模擬,主要方法是按上述介紹的流程對NS2現(xiàn)有協(xié)議代碼修改,多次運行,然后數(shù)據(jù)處理,用圖表分析性能。主要做這些修改:原aodv_packeth.h增加定義請求和答復分組的link_number,aodv_rtable.h和aodv_rtable.cc增加鏈路平均節(jié)點數(shù)nanumber,aodv.h和aodv.cc增加鄰居節(jié)點總數(shù),增加緩存不同路徑的平均節(jié)點數(shù)并且擇優(yōu)選擇的代碼,然后告知NS2用我們的新協(xié)議(記為CAODV)和我們修改過的那些文件。然后重新編譯。我們以1平方公里為自組網(wǎng)的仿真區(qū)域,仿真時間設為300s,節(jié)點數(shù)目在10-100之間以10為間距遞增,節(jié)點隨機移動的速度在2m/s~20m/s 之間。通過Trace文件提取數(shù)據(jù)并繪圖:

        圖2

        由圖2可知,節(jié)點的增多,兩協(xié)議的路由發(fā)現(xiàn)均下降,負載增多,因為節(jié)點增多,增加了網(wǎng)絡連通性,轉發(fā)增多。

        圖3

        由圖3知,移動越快,兩協(xié)議路由發(fā)現(xiàn)負載都增加,但是CAODV整體性能要更好一些。自適應網(wǎng)的改進還有很多方法,本文的方法在輕巧的基礎上獲得了一定的性能提升,可以方便現(xiàn)有設備的使用。

        [1]周德榮,夏齡,田關偉,等.一種改進的AODV路由協(xié)議的實現(xiàn)與仿真[J].實驗室研究與探索,2014(11):67-71.

        The Simple Improvement of AODV Protocol and NS2 Simulation

        Chen Zhen Liang Kemmu

        College of information science and engineering, Central South University, Changsha Hunan 410000

        With the development of network, the wireless network plays a more and more important role, wireless ad hoc network as a kind of important form of wireless network, because of its self-organization, multi hop, the characteristics of distributed control, in recent years by the attention of many scholars in the industry has also been increasing application. The dynamic change of wireless network topology, an adaptive architecture and running mechanism for wireless multi hop ad hoc networks is very important, many improvements on the AODV protocol, this paper of adaptive multi hop wireless self-organized network architecture and mechanism of a kind of simple and effective improved, and design the specific code in NS2.

        NS2; AODV; Wireless Ad Hoc Networks

        TN929.5

        A

        1009-6434(2016)6-0222-02

        陳圳(1996—),男,福建省,中南大學通信工程2013 級本科生。

        猜你喜歡
        路由鏈路分組
        家紡“全鏈路”升級
        天空地一體化網(wǎng)絡多中繼鏈路自適應調度技術
        移動通信(2021年5期)2021-10-25 11:41:48
        分組搭配
        探究路由與環(huán)路的問題
        怎么分組
        分組
        基于3G的VPDN技術在高速公路備份鏈路中的應用
        PRIME和G3-PLC路由機制對比
        WSN中基于等高度路由的源位置隱私保護
        計算機工程(2014年6期)2014-02-28 01:25:54
        eNSP在路由交換課程教學改革中的應用
        河南科技(2014年5期)2014-02-27 14:08:56
        国产办公室秘书无码精品99| 成人国产乱对白在线观看| av天堂在线免费播放| 青青草成人在线免费视频| 午夜福利一区二区三区在线观看| 日本韩无专砖码高清| 99久久国语露脸国产精品| 亚洲国产精品激情综合色婷婷| 无码人妻精品一区二区三区夜夜嗨| 国产成人无码一区二区在线观看| 国产亚洲sss在线观看| 国产成av人在线观看| av人摸人人人澡人人超碰下载| 伊人久久五月丁香综合中文亚洲| 日本在线观看不卡| 国产另类av一区二区三区| 中国女人内谢69xxxxxa片| 亚洲国产成人精品无码区99| 国产成人久久精品亚洲小说| 亚洲高清激情一区二区三区| 狠狠躁天天躁无码中文字幕图| a级毛片在线观看| 国产高清在线91福利| 亚洲国产日韩一区二区三区四区 | 三区中文字幕在线观看| 中文人妻熟妇乱又伦精品| 国产又黄又爽视频| 加勒比久草免费在线观看| 蜜臀久久99精品久久久久久| 夫妇交换刺激做爰视频| 91精品在线免费| 一区二区三区日本伦理| 亚洲av无码一区二区三区不卡| 麻豆久久五月国产综合| 少妇高潮免费在线观看| 国产亚洲成av人片在线观看| 18级成人毛片免费观看| 久久这里只有精品黄色| 草草影院ccyy国产日本欧美| 少妇人妻200篇白洁| 亚洲蜜芽在线精品一区|